Abstract

It is an object of the present invention to provide a power supplying apparatus, a power receiving apparatus, an electrical vehicle, a charging system, and a charging method, the power feeding apparatus improving reliability by suppressing any decrease in charging efficiency and making charging control communication more resistant to high-frequency noise of a switching element. A power supplying apparatus for feeding power to an external apparatus, wherein the power supplying apparatus is characterized in having a power conversion unit, a power supplying unit, a control unit, and a communication unit. The power conversion unit includes a power conversion switching element capable of changing the a switching waveform of the switching element. The power supplying unit supplies power to the external apparatus, the power being generated in the power conversion unit. The communication unit communicates with the external apparatus. The control unit conducts a control so as to adjust the switching waveform of the switching element in the power conversion unit during a period in which the communication unit communicates with the external apparatus.
